Senior Brand Manager
Our client is a rapidly growing branded food business, which having originally started in food service has now launched itself in to retail, and so now needs to appoint a Senior Brand Manager to take this brand to the next level.
We need a real foodie who is going to be passionate about this brand! We need someone who is going to pick up the entire marketing mix; product, packaging, PR, digital and social media and above the line - the role is huge and the business demanding but this role will be incredibly rewarding.
Job Description
The successful candidate will be responsible for the Brand Plan ensuring that this plan delivers revenue and profit targets. They will also have opportunities to strongly input and influence the planning process and strategic development of the brand.
Reporting to the Head of Marketing, the incumbent will assume the following set of key responsibilities:
*Work with Head of Marketing and the commercial team to develop the brand plan, leading the development and execution of this plan for the brand Input into the development/planning of consumer communications and media (especially Digital)
*Management of the execution of other aspects of the Marketing Mix - PR, social, online and
promotion
*Develop and execute NPD & renovation launches in the UK
*Develop strong relationships with the commercial team as well as consumer insights team at a strategic level
*Ability to work across channels, namely retail and foodservice.
*Control of all marketing expenditure and procurement decisions appropriate to maximize business results/ ROI
Qualifications
Graduate (minimum 2:1) plus a marketing and/or business qualification
Proven success of brand management in a blue chip, branded FMCG company
Ability to identify Consumer Insight needs across the portfolio to inform innovation and communications development
Experience in leading and developing digital marketing communication strategy and execution including social, owned and paid digital channels.
In-depth knowledge of the UK multiple grocery channels and their associated trading issues
NPD development and launch
Skills
Strong leadership skills and ability to influence cross-functionally
Knowledge of panel/continuous data and exposure to a wide range of market research techniques used in building brands
Commercially savvy with a good understanding of drivers of profitability
Excellent communication skills; ability to energize teams by conveying compelling vision
Excellent project management skills, able to plan effectively, time management and the ability to delegate appropriately
Personal Qualities
Passionate about consumers: able to provide examples of real consumer insight and uses these insights to develop more effective plans
Genuine interest in the commercial aspects of the job
Able to think laterally around problems to create solutions
Strong leadership skills and ability to influence cross-functionally
